1. Enhanced Traction and Mobility

One of the primary challenges in sandy areas is the lack of firm ground, which can cause conventional excavators to sink or struggle to move efficiently. XCMG Excavator Modified addresses this issue with several innovative features.

Firstly, the modified excavators are equipped with wider tracks. The increased track width distributes the machine's weight over a larger surface area, reducing the ground pressure. This prevents the excavator from sinking too deeply into the sand, allowing it to move smoothly across the terrain. For example, in a large - scale sand dune construction project, the standard excavators often got stuck, while the XCMG Excavator Modified with its wider tracks could navigate easily, maintaining a high level of productivity.

Secondly, the track design has been optimized for sandy conditions. The tracks have deeper and more aggressive tread patterns that provide better grip on the loose sand. This enhanced traction enables the excavator to make sharp turns and move in different directions without slipping, which is crucial for precise excavation work in sandy areas.

2. Dust Resistance and Protection

Sandy environments are filled with fine dust particles that can pose a significant threat to the internal components of an excavator. XCMG Excavator Modified is designed with advanced dust - resistant features to protect its vital parts.

The engine compartment is sealed with high - quality gaskets and filters. These filters are specifically designed to trap even the smallest dust particles, preventing them from entering the engine and causing damage. The air intake system also has multiple stages of filtration, ensuring that the air entering the engine is clean. This not only extends the engine's lifespan but also maintains its performance over time.

In addition, the hydraulic system of the XCMG Excavator Modified is protected from dust. The hydraulic cylinders are equipped with dust seals that prevent sand and dust from entering the cylinders and contaminating the hydraulic fluid. This reduces the risk of hydraulic system failures and ensures smooth operation of the excavator's various functions, such as the boom, arm, and bucket movements.

3. Adaptable Bucket Design

The bucket is one of the most important components of an excavator, and in sandy areas, its design needs to be optimized for efficient material handling. XCMG Excavator Modified offers a range of bucket designs that are well - suited for sandy conditions.

Some buckets are designed with a larger capacity to handle the large volume of loose sand. The shape of the bucket is also carefully engineered to minimize spillage during the digging and loading process. The smooth interior surface of the bucket allows the sand to flow out easily, reducing the amount of material that sticks to the bucket walls.

Moreover, the cutting edges of the buckets are made of high - strength materials that can withstand the abrasive nature of sand. These cutting edges are sharp and durable, enabling the bucket to penetrate the sand easily and perform efficient excavation. Whether it's for digging foundations in sandy soil or moving large amounts of sand for landscaping projects, the adaptable bucket design of XCMG Excavator Modified ensures maximum efficiency.

4. Power and Efficiency

XCMG Excavator Modified is powered by high - performance engines that are capable of delivering sufficient power to handle the challenges of sandy areas. The engines are tuned to provide high torque at low speeds, which is ideal for moving heavy loads of sand and operating in difficult terrains.

The power - to - weight ratio of the modified excavators has been optimized. This means that the excavator can achieve high levels of performance with relatively low fuel consumption. In sandy areas where the work may be more labor - intensive due to the loose ground, the efficient power delivery of XCMG Excavator Modified helps to reduce operating costs. For example, in a long - term sand excavation project, the lower fuel consumption of these modified excavators translated into significant savings over time.
